Keyboard and navigation features

Keyboard navigation focus on an accessible Leyton Storage pageThe site is intended to be usable with keyboard navigation alone. Visitors should be able to move through menus, links, forms, and page sections using standard keyboard commands. Focus states are designed to remain visible so users can see where they are on the page. We also work to ensure that interactive elements are presented in a sensible order, supporting users who depend on keyboard-based browsing.

Ongoing accessibility approach

We recognize that accessibility is an ongoing process. While we work toward full alignment with WCAG 2.1 AA, some areas may need refinement over time as content changes or as technologies evolve. We are committed to identifying barriers and reducing them wherever possible so that visitors can continue to access information about Leyton storage services in a practical and inclusive way.

Our approach includes using semantic page structure, descriptive link text, and form fields that are intended to be understandable to assistive technologies. We also aim to ensure that essential content does not depend on color alone and that any visual emphasis is supported by text. These measures help improve the experience for people using accessible Leyton Storage content across different devices and browsers.

We also consider how users may interact with content in real-world situations, such as using a small screen, navigating by voice, or adjusting settings for zoom and contrast.
